Summary

A vulnerability exists in the AppHouseKitchen AlDente Charge Limiter on macOS, specifically in the shouldAcceptNewConnection function of the XPC Service component. This flaw allows an attacker with local access to manipulate the authorization process, potentially leading to unauthorized actions within the system. It is essential for users to upgrade to version 1.30 to mitigate this risk, as the exploit has been publicly disclosed and is readily applicable.
